About this movie

Named one of the scariest clowns on screen by BloodyDisgusting.com, Art The Clown returns and sets his sights on three young women, along with anyone else that gets in his way. Terrifier is based on a character from the successful horror anthology franchise All Hallows Eve.

For what this movie is, it's amazing. It's a throwback to 80's grindhouse and slasher films with the exception that it takes the violence further and hits you harder. It's brutal, disgusting, graphic, and oh boy is it bloody. Art (the clown) gets a ton of screen time as you watch him stalk, murder and torture his victims using every weapon imaginable, with a crazy smile on his face and no real motivation behind his madness. Art never says one word in the movie and the acting is AMAZING on his behalf (the other actors are subpar, but it doesn't take away from the movie). If you're looking for a horror movie that doesn't rely on gimmicky jump scares and CGI animation, then watch this. The visuals, effects, and make up are the best I've seen in awhile. Nothing and nobody is off limits. The amount of violence and gore is endless, all the way up until the end. If you thought IT was scary, this makes it look like a children's bed time story. Move over Pennywise, we have a new king of the killer clowns and he's 10x more brutal and disturbing.

I'm quite a fan of horror films, even of the "so bad they're good" variety, but I just don't really get the hype around this. Sure, the film is a homage to 80s slasher films, but it doesn't at all feel like a classic. The pacing is awkward, and there are a number of really incongruous moments throughout. I didn't enjoy it very much.
